Hypnosis

Hypnosis is a trance-like, altered state of awareness in which you are more receptive to suggestions. Hypnotherapy is the most common form of hypnosis used. It is an alternative therapy for many conditions, such as anxiety, depression, and other cognitive impairment. It has also been used in some cases to help with tobacco addiction.

Meditation

People who experience stress and confusion can alter their state of mind by using meditation. Meditation aims to focus your attention and awareness to achieve a clear mental and emotional calm and clarity. 

Practitioners use one of several training techniques, such as concentrating on their breathing, an image, a sound, or a word. Over time, you can improve your overall health and well-being by becoming more mindful and living in the moment.
